Question

Unlike business process reengineering, business process management:

Answer

Business process management seeks incremental change by tweaking the existing process and design.

Question

Organizations with one-piece flow manufacturing environments that are experiencing bottlenecks in production are most likely to develop strategies associated with:

Answer

The theory of constraints says that organizations are impeded from achieving objectives by the existence of one or more constraints.
